Function and Features
Apple AirPods are packed with advanced features designed to enhance both the audio experience and overall usability. Here’s a breakdown of what makes them stand out:
- High-Quality Audio
AirPods deliver crystal-clear sound, thanks to their advanced audio technology. With features like Adaptive EQ, they adjust the sound to suit your ear shape, ensuring that you get the best audio quality no matter what you’re listening to. Additionally, spatial audio with dynamic head tracking provides an immersive surround-sound experience for supported content. - Seamless Integration with Apple Devices
AirPods are designed to work flawlessly with Apple products. They pair effortlessly with iPhones, iPads, MacBooks, and even Apple Watches. The connection is instantaneous, and switching between devices is seamless. You don’t have to worry about manually connecting or disconnecting them; they automatically switch when you change devices. - Hands-Free Control with Siri
With built-in microphones and support for Siri, Apple AirPods allow for hands-free control. You can adjust the volume, skip tracks, make calls, or ask for information—all with a simple voice command. This makes it easy to control your music, set reminders, or answer calls without touching your device. - Long Battery Life
AirPods are designed for all-day use. With up to 5 hours of listening time on a single charge, you can enjoy your music, podcasts, or take calls throughout the day. The charging case provides additional power, giving you more than 24 hours of battery life before needing to recharge. - Comfortable Fit
AirPods are lightweight and designed to fit securely in your ears, making them comfortable for long listening sessions. The design is sleek and discreet, making them perfect for any occasion—whether you’re at the gym, working, or running errands.
How to Use Apple AirPods
Using Apple AirPods is simple and intuitive. Here’s a quick guide on how to get started:
- Pairing with Your Device
To pair your AirPods with your Apple device, open the charging case next to your iPhone or iPad. A pairing prompt will appear on your screen, and you simply tap “Connect.” If you’re using AirPods with a non-Apple device, you can connect via Bluetooth by selecting your AirPods from the list of available devices. - Control Music and Calls
You can control playback by tapping on the AirPods. A single tap on the left or right earbud will play or pause your music. Double-tapping skips to the next track, and triple-tapping goes back to the previous one. To answer or end a call, simply tap once on either earbud. - Using Siri
Activate Siri by saying “Hey Siri” or double-tapping on the AirPod (depending on the model). You can ask Siri to play specific songs, adjust volume, or send messages—all hands-free. Siri also helps with tasks like setting reminders, making calls, and even asking about the weather. - Charging Your AirPods
To charge your AirPods, simply place them back in the charging case. The case itself is rechargeable, and it’s equipped with a Lightning connector or wireless charging capabilities (depending on the model). You’ll get a visual indicator on the case to show the current battery levels.
